Understanding Purchase and Sale Agreements

A purchase and sale agreement is a binding contract that outlines the terms of a property transaction, including price, property description, and closing obligations.

Knowing the key terms helps buyers and sellers plan, manage risk, and avoid delays.

Definition and Explanation

The agreement sets the price, earnest money, financing contingencies, title status, required disclosures, inspection periods, and the closing date.

Key Elements and Processes

Typical elements include purchase price, legal description, earnest money, contingencies, inspection timelines, and a closing schedule, followed by steps to transfer ownership.

Glossary of Key Terms

This glossary explains common terms used in purchase and sale agreements and how they affect your deal.

Offer

A formal proposal to buy real estate, including proposed price and terms.

Contingency

A condition that must be satisfied for the deal to move forward, such as financing or appraisal.

Earnest money

A deposit showing the buyer’s serious intent, held in escrow until closing.

Closing

The moment ownership transfers to the buyer after all funds and documents are completed.
